Beim Schweißen von beispielsweise langgestreckten Werkstücken mit einer oder mehreren in der Längsrichtung verlaufenden Schweißfugen kann man erfahrungsgemäß an einzelnen Stellen eines Schweißstückes nur dann einen stabilen Lichtbogen erzielen, wenn man mit der Anschlußzwinge sich in einer bestimmten Entfernung vom Lichtbogen hält. Die Anschlußzwinge muß deshalb bei jeder Schweißung jeweils in die für den Lichtbogen günstigste Stellung gebracht werden. Wird das Werkstück bei der Schweißung in eine besondere Vorrichtung eingeklemmt und der Strom der Einklemmvorrichtung oder demWhen welding elongated workpieces with one or more, for example Experience has shown that welding joints running in the longitudinal direction can be assumed A stable arc can only be achieved at individual points of a welding piece if the clamp is used to keep a certain distance from the arc. The connection clamp must therefore be inserted into the one for the arc with each weld the most favorable position. When the workpiece is welded into a particular device clamped and the current of the clamping device or the
Werkstück durch eine besondere Klemmvorrichtung zugeführt, so lassen sich in der Regel nicht mehr an allen Stellen günstigste Lichtbogenverhältnisse erzielen.Workpiece fed through a special clamping device, so can usually no more favorable arcing conditions at all points achieve.
Die Erfindung geht von der Erkenntnis aus, daß diese ungünstigen Verhältnisse einerseits auf die Stromleitung der mechanischen Einspannvorrichtung, anderseits auf deren unmittelbar an das Werkstück anstoßende Eisenmassen zurückzuführen sind.The invention is based on the knowledge that these unfavorable conditions on the one hand on the power line of the mechanical clamping device, on the other hand directly on its iron masses adjoining the workpiece are to be traced back.
Erfindungsgemäß werden diese Einflüsse dadurch beseitigt, daß die Klemmvorrichtung für die mechanische Befestigung des Werkstückes durch Zwischenlegen von Isolierstücken zwischen Klemmvorrichtung und Werkstück, durch Isolieren der Klemmvorrichtung oder durch Verwendung von Klemmvorrichtungen aus isolierendem Material von der Stromzuleitung zum Werkstück ausgeschaltet wird.According to the invention, these influences are eliminated in that the clamping device for the mechanical fastening of the workpiece by inserting insulating pieces between clamping device and workpiece, by isolating the clamping device or by using clamping devices made of insulating material is switched off from the power supply line to the workpiece.
Beispielsweise kann man die isolierenden Zwischenlagen aus Asbest, Micanitschiefer o. dgl. herstellen. Statt dessen kann auch die Klemmvorrichtung ganz oder teilweise aus nicht leitendem unmagnetischem Material, wie Holz, bestehen.For example, you can use the insulating intermediate layers made of asbestos, micanite slate or the like. Instead, the clamping device can also be completely or partially off non-conductive, non-magnetic material such as wood.
Eine weitere wesentliche Verbesserung der Stabilität des Lichtbogens kann schließlich noch dadurch erreicht werden, daß man die Stromzuf ührungsklemme, namentlich bei langgestreckten oder auch sternförmigen Werkstücken, mit wenigstens einer in der Längsrichtung verlaufenden Schweißfuge in der Mitte oder annähernd in der Mitte zwischen den eingespannten Enden des Werkstückes anschließt.Another significant improvement in the stability of the arc can eventually can still be achieved by using the power supply terminal, especially with elongated or star-shaped workpieces, with at least one in the longitudinal direction running weld joint in the middle or approximately in the middle between the clamped ends of the workpiece connects.
Die Erfindung soll an Hand des in der Zeichnung dargestellten Beispiels näher erläutert werden.The invention is to be explained in more detail using the example shown in the drawing will.
Auf dem Werktisch 1 ist mittels der Klemmvorrichtungen 2, 3 ein Differentialgehäuse 4 für Automobile eingespannt. Die in der Längsrichtung des Werkstückes verlaufenden Fugen 5 sollen mittels des Schweißkopfes 6 zugeschweißt werden. 7 ist die Anschlußklemme des Werkstückpoles.On the workbench 1 is a differential housing by means of the clamping devices 2, 3 4 clamped for automobiles. Those running in the longitudinal direction of the workpiece Joints 5 are to be welded shut by means of the welding head 6. 7 is the connector of the workpiece pole.
Erfindungsgemäß sind zwischen die Druckstempel der Einspannvorrichtungen 2, 3 undAccording to the invention are between the plungers of the clamping devices 2, 3 and
*/ Von dem Patentsucher ist als der Erfinder angegeben worden: * / The patent seeker stated as the inventor:
Hermann Wagner in Nürnberg.Hermann Wagner in Nuremberg.
das Werkstück 4 Zwischenlagen 8 aus mechanisch widerstandsfähigem Isoliermaterial eingeschaltet. the workpiece 4 switched between layers 8 made of mechanically resistant insulating material.
Die elektrisch- und -magnetisch isolierende Einspannung bietet den Vorteil, daß der Schweißer durch entsprechende Verlegung der Anschlußklemme 7 willkürlich, wie bei Nichtvorhandensein der Einspannvorrichtung, die Strom- und Magnetverhältnisse im Werkstück auf den jeweils günstigsten Wert einstellen kann.The electrically and magnetically isolating clamping offers the advantage that the Welder by relocating the connection terminal 7 arbitrarily, as in the absence of it the clamping device, set the current and magnet conditions in the workpiece to the most favorable value in each case can.
